The National Association for Proton Therapy (NAPT) is an independent non-profit organization founded in 1990 with a mission to educate and raise public awareness about the clinical benefits of proton therapy. Acting as a resource center for various stakeholders including patients, physicians, health care providers, insurers, and government bodies such as Medicare and the U.S. Congress, NAPT collaborates with 26 leading cancer centers across the United States. These centers are a mix of National Cancer Institute-designated comprehensive cancer centers and National Comprehensive Care Network (NCCN) members, showcasing the organization's strong industry network.
